**Changelog — pinning policy key rotation**

We have rotated the key used to sign the Quillhaven dependency pin manifests. Plugin authors should update their local trust store before the next manifest refresh, or pin resolution will fail closed by design. Old signatures remain valid for fourteen days. The new manifest signing key is as follows.

deploy key for kahag-kagaf: bky9_uLYdkfG6Z

Hey Marisol — welcome aboard. The big item on your plate is winding down the Ferncrest line by Q3. Tooling at the Dunmore plant is already being reallocated, and the last customer commitments run out in August. Legal has the sunset notices drafted. One more thing before you dive in — read this first.

board note of tagug-hahag: Praionax Logistics is in early talks to buy Julaxek Group for about $36.3 million. The Julmir launch date is March 1, and nothing goes to the press before then.

Re: dark mode in the Ostrel admin dashboard — the approach is fine, but please don't hardcode hex values in components. We centralize theme tokens so both palettes stay in sync, and new team members should follow that pattern from day one. Also note the transition duration matters: too fast looks glitchy, too slow feels laggy. I've pulled the agreed values into one constants module, shown below.

limits module of fajof-yaweg:
PRIORITIES = {
    "briiel": 914,
    "zorvan": 452,
    "jorath": 66,
}